    Re: beach hunting help

    Makes no difference what time/tide of day you go ... Your uMax won't work without falsing like crazy in wet sand or the surf, so your stuck to hunting the dry sand, which is ok too as there is plenty of goodies to be found in it ... Crank your uMax sensitivity to the middle of 9 and 10 and set your discrim just a hair under the foil mark, sweep wide and slow and you'll be fine. Stick to the chair line as well as the towel line. If you discrim too high (foil or over) you'll miss the gold, so don't make that mistake!
